              Originally posted by Bajora
              I notice youtube videos are not embedding in the new forum software but are showing up as URLs. I prefer to use Vimeo but I assume the same situation may exist for it? Is there some vbulletin plug-in that you all will be using or some way we will eventually be able to embed videos into our posts? I confess I have not yet even tried to embed a Vimeo video. Thanks!
              This is only an issue with videos which were brought over from the old forum. Any new videos you post will be embedded into the forum message itself. Here's how
              1. when you go to post your message click on the little A in message window to bring up the advanced editor
              2. click the insert video link (little icon that looks a video reel)
              3. paste the URL of your video and click ok
